🌏 World Binturong Day | 9th May 2026

Today is dedicated to raising awareness for the rare and endangered Binturong — a fascinating yet often overlooked species. Now in its 12th year, World Binturong Day shines a spotlight on the challenges these incredible animals face in the wild and the importance of their conservation.

✨️ Fun Facts ✨️
🐾 Binturongs are famous for their unique scent, often compared to freshly buttered popcorn!
🐾 Also known as Bearcats, they are native to the rainforests of South-East Asia and are related to civets, genets, and fossas.
🐾 Wild populations have declined by around 30% over the last 18 years, and they are currently listed as Vulnerable on the IUCN Red List.
🐾 They are one of only two carnivores with a prehensile tail, which acts like an extra limb to help them climb through the trees.
Every species plays an important role in our ecosystems, and raising awareness is a vital step towards protecting their future 💚

World Tapir Day 🌏 27th April 2026

Raising awareness for the four surviving tapir species in Central/South America and Southeast Asia. The day highlights threats like habitat loss and supports conservation efforts.

✨️5 Fun Facts✨️
1.Prehensile Snout: Their flexible, wiggling nose and upper lip are used to grab leaves, fruit, and twigs.
2.Underwater Snorkel: They are excellent swimmers and divers. When threatened by predators, they run into deep water to hide and use their snout as a snorkel to breathe
3.They Whistle: Tapirs communicate with each other through high-pitched whistles
4.Odd-Toed Ungulates: They have four toes on their front feet and three on their hind feet
5.Tapirs live in Central America, South America, and Southeast Asia

Welcome to our new residents, here we have 2 new Macleays Stick Insects 🐜

✨️5 FUN FACTS✨️
1.Diet: Herbivores that primarily eat Eucalyptus, but also thrive on bramble (blackberry), raspberry, oak, and rose leaves.
2.Their bodies are covered in small spines, and their legs have large, leaf-like lobes.
3.Native to the Eucalyptus forests of Australia and New Guinea
4.These insects live for 12–18 months
5.Macleay’s Stick Insects sway like leaves in the wind to avoid detection by predators
